summaryrefslogtreecommitdiffstats
AgeCommit message (Collapse)AuthorFilesLines
2017-03-16mibs: Add new mibs to barometerMaryam Tahhan5-0/+433
Add mib definitions for new features like mcelog, RDT and BIOS to barometer for SNMP equivalence support. Change-Id: I016ed7653d82bcfdaf94f22734092b3b0d4c267f Signed-off-by: Maryam Tahhan <maryam.tahhan@intel.com>
2017-02-17Merge "Initial Barometer Functest Scripts"Maryam Tahhan4-9/+1223
2017-02-17Initial Barometer Functest ScriptsCalin Gherghe4-9/+1223
This patch adds scripts to be used with Functest for the barometer project. This will be expanded with future patchsets. Change-Id: I627f5e9c2b0d693f34bdc4f205989b0913f338db Signed-off-by: Calin Gherghe <calin.gherghe@intel.com>
2017-02-17docs: add templates for the new docs dirsMaryam Tahhan6-65/+68
Add templates for missing docs in new doc structure and update project description. Change-Id: I9d9040ec43fbf143b393d1de000bfe8f25611606 Signed-off-by: Maryam Tahhan <maryam.tahhan@intel.com>
2017-02-17docs: moving to new doc structureMaryam Tahhan24-153/+645
Change-Id: I91188deec2bd4e8aa405a9e023acde42b3fb31f7 Signed-off-by: Maryam Tahhan <maryam.tahhan@intel.com>
2017-02-16Create baro_tests modulejose.lausuch3-0/+33
This module will be installed in functest so that we can do things like from baro_tests import collectd result = collectd.main() This way, we can avoid running bash commands in python to call other python scripts. Change-Id: Id3801a30648668ac2f1885cd298b920586584a18 Signed-off-by: jose.lausuch <jose.lausuch@ericsson.com>
2017-02-09docs: userguide snmp_agent instuctionsRoman Korynkevych1-3/+121
Add instructions for snmp_agent plugin. Change-Id: I805776e77bc294ff4f6e58a0822a7e79cdc1cb2d Signed-off-by: Roman Korynkevych <romanx.korynkevych@intel.com>
2017-02-07Merge "src: Update exec plugin configuration"Maryam Tahhan2-1/+6
2017-02-07Merge "src: add mcelog sample config"Maryam Tahhan1-0/+20
2017-02-07src: add mcelog sample configPrzemyslaw Szczerbik1-0/+20
Change-Id: Ifdb7677cf175a5b1a213c4699fd2d658eac11c69 Signed-off-by: Przemyslaw Szczerbik <przemyslawx.szczerbik@intel.com>
2017-02-07src: Update exec plugin configurationPrzemyslaw Szczerbik2-1/+6
Change write_notification.sh script path to absolute. Set default user for exec plugin to collectd_exec. Update user guide. Change-Id: I57fba31d42e0a267d0ea05750fcb4eef49f6e79e Signed-off-by: Przemyslaw Szczerbik <przemyslawx.szczerbik@intel.com>
2017-02-07src: don't add executable permission bits to collectd.servicePrzemyslaw Szczerbik1-1/+0
Change-Id: I5133df1ba7108d2cc7a8325a3fb74e1db35c869b Signed-off-by: Przemyslaw Szczerbik <przemyslawx.szczerbik@intel.com>
2017-02-07src: add CAP_SYS_RAWIO capability to collectd.servicePrzemyslaw Szczerbik1-1/+1
Intel RDT plugin is using model-specific registers (MSRs), which require additional CAP_SYS_RAWIO capability. Change-Id: Id58813515e0ef1ea11cd86165a05c84d48681b16 Signed-off-by: Przemyslaw Szczerbik <przemyslawx.szczerbik@intel.com>
2017-02-03Merge "fuel: remove RDT plugin"Maryam Tahhan5-66/+3
2017-02-03fuel: remove RDT pluginMaryam Tahhan5-66/+3
Change-Id: Id78f38ac19bfae046c26283d72a9495524416016 Signed-off-by: Maryam Tahhan <maryam.tahhan@intel.com>
2017-02-03docs: update ovs stats instructions.Mytnyk, Volodymyr1-6/+19
Change-Id: I9f1edb0d344d88b211d209e6b1a06e11fcf28f7f Signed-off-by: Mytnyk, Volodymyr <volodymyrx.mytnyk@intel.com>
2017-02-03Merge "collectd VES agent: collectd VES agent code"Maryam Tahhan7-0/+892
2017-02-03collectd VES agent: collectd VES agent codemaryam.tahhan7-0/+892
Add the code for the VES collectd agent to barometer. Change-Id: I39d9b0af4003e381fcaee1a8cbd38d9e54d9ac33 Signed-off-by: Volodymyr Mytnyk <volodymyrx.mytnyk@intel.com> Signed-off-by: Maryam Tahhan <maryam.tahhan@intel.com>
2017-02-02Merge "fuel: Update the fuel README.md & metadata"Maryam Tahhan2-9/+12
2017-01-31docs: userguide ipmi instructionsMytnyk, Volodymyr1-9/+92
Change-Id: I13b5a954cfffd952157c781c43b80ebc3a4233c2 Signed-off-by: Mytnyk, Volodymyr <volodymyrx.mytnyk@intel.com>
2017-01-31Merge "Revert "docs: userguide ipmi instructions""Maryam Tahhan1-92/+9
2017-01-31Revert "docs: userguide ipmi instructions"Maryam Tahhan1-92/+9
This reverts commit 13cdb2e79b521e4251d746b95cf09fd98620a046. Change-Id: Ie3d0e258102b8079f40f489c478bd4cb79aa5021 Signed-off-by: Maryam Tahhan <maryam.tahhan@intel.com>
2017-01-23Merge "docs: userguide ipmi instructions"Maryam Tahhan1-9/+92
2017-01-23docs: add missing info to userguideMaryam Tahhan1-1/+19
Add missing steps for intel_rdt and mcelog plugins to userguide. Change-Id: I5315dc6a8961cdab57b726e1ecfbe206dce7a976 Signed-off-by: Maryam Tahhan <maryam.tahhan@intel.com>
2017-01-23docs: userguide ipmi instructionsMytnyk, Volodymyr1-9/+92
Change-Id: I83b37f40fca1d2984f3b5f370477afdc3069f0f5 Signed-off-by: Mytnyk, Volodymyr <volodymyrx.mytnyk@intel.com>
2017-01-23fuel: Update the fuel README.md & metadataGuo Ruijing2-9/+12
Change-Id: I82c1ab08603cd288a717c294fceabd230c691706 Signed-off-by: Maryam Tahhan <maryam.tahhan@intel.com> Signed-off-by: Guo Ruijing <ruijing.guo@intel.com>
2017-01-23fuel: update collectd-commit idMaryam Tahhan1-1/+1
Update the collectd commit id to include bugfixes for mcelog. Change-Id: If14c7070ca5ea4c50742d43c8bf34229f3645863 Signed-off-by: Maryam Tahhan <maryam.tahhan@intel.com>
2017-01-19fuel: update to include OvS configurationMaryam Tahhan1-3/+15
Update the barometer Fuel plugin to include OvS plugin configuration. Change-Id: I59117632e60eb448e429d92c5f1f49bf7d1b5e78 Signed-off-by: Maryam Tahhan <maryam.tahhan@intel.com>
2017-01-18add collectd feature attributes for fuel pluginGuo Ruijing3-3/+44
Change-Id: I26b70963644527e3f4dfa1c0c7442fe257fb0a97 Signed-off-by: Guo Ruijing <ruijing.guo@intel.com>
2017-01-18fuel: update to include mcelog configurationMaryam Tahhan1-1/+15
Update the barometer Fuel plugin to include mcelog plugin configuration. Change-Id: Ibf0a86a40e73fdcebfed3efb21f6fb15b231db44 Signed-off-by: Maryam Tahhan <maryam.tahhan@intel.com> Reviewed-by: Ruijing Gou <ruijing.guo@intel.com>
2017-01-18fuel: update to use the latest commitMaryam Tahhan2-1/+13
Update the collectd commit id used to build the collectd package. This new id includes all the upstreamed plugins for barometer. Add the configuration for the hugepages plugin. Change-Id: Ibb639cfacbad5c69220a9d379836b7126021d0b6 Signed-off-by: Maryam Tahhan <maryam.tahhan@intel.com> Reviewed-by: Ruijing Gou <ruijing.guo@intel.com>
2017-01-12docs: update mcelog and OvS Events configMaryam Tahhan1-12/+19
Update the mcelog and OvS Events plugins usage. Change-Id: Ifa91c2623e69f994f6c6d6190e166434cc45cd8e Signed-off-by: Maryam Tahhan <maryam.tahhan@intel.com>
2017-01-11fuel: add RDT configuration to collectdMaryam Tahhan1-0/+10
Add Intel RDT plugin configuration file to collectd with a base configuration. Change-Id: I05db3986cdb91e4f06ac24acbb5797d6ffdb4150 Signed-off-by: Maryam Tahhan <maryam.tahhan@intel.com>
2016-12-27build collectd with pqosGuo Ruijing8-37/+66
1. can build collectd with pqos 2. ceilometer with collectd basic functionality work as expected 3. todo: need to verify pqos work as expected Change-Id: I9f992de6ef5d8c0ea97a30162dd916bcd3accb34 Signed-off-by: Guo Ruijing <ruijing.guo@intel.com>
2016-12-15Merge "docs: userguide ovs and mcelog instructions"Maryam Tahhan1-5/+223
2016-12-14Merge "Build collectd in ubuntu 16.04 docker"Maryam Tahhan5-11/+21
2016-12-14Merge "src: only copy config if it doesn't exist"Maryam Tahhan2-8/+14
2016-12-13docs: userguide ovs and mcelog instructionsMaryam Tahhan1-5/+223
Add instructions for OVS and mcelog plugins. Change-Id: I828f8704418e95a44031fbf9a55e79ade717fbe6 Signed-off-by: Maryam Tahhan <maryam.tahhan@intel.com>
2016-12-13src: only copy config if it doesn't existMaryam Tahhan2-8/+14
Only copy sample configuration files if those files don't already exist. Change-Id: Id72761513cc053906122d638c8c21dee1a77dc76 Signed-off-by: Maryam Tahhan <maryam.tahhan@intel.com>
2016-12-13docs: cleanup and reduce toc tree sizeMaryam Tahhan7-11/+31
Change-Id: I94d0e7ee880d5cc79743ce0703287b50152af71d Signed-off-by: Maryam Tahhan <maryam.tahhan@intel.com>
2016-12-12Build collectd in ubuntu 16.04 dockerGuo Ruijing5-11/+21
Change-Id: Icd74de46b2ca61eb4e5137a2af4448f52750d7f8 Signed-off-by: Guo Ruijing <ruijing.guo@intel.com>
2016-12-05userguide: update with plugin build infoMaryam Tahhan2-9/+247
Update the userguide with build instructions for individual plugins. Change-Id: I8c5a16a8749ff4a45692b6d09a0c7a4b27b31e0c Signed-off-by: Maryam Tahhan <maryam.tahhan@intel.com>
2016-12-05src: build all dependencies and pluginsMaryam Tahhan22-171/+544
Build all dependencies and plugins. Provide sample plugin configurations and update user guide. Change-Id: I5170c84529e514e12bb1bd4dc34ecdd93eb764d7 Signed-off-by: Maryam Tahhan <maryam.tahhan@intel.com>
2016-11-30Merge "docs: Update documentation to refer to Barometer"Maryam Tahhan8-57/+107
2016-11-29docs: Update documentation to refer to BarometerMaryam Tahhan8-57/+107
Update all the documentation to refer to Barometer instead of SFQM where appropriate. Change-Id: I014baabec4140b2c52a15763382da916b522c3e0 Signed-off-by: Maryam Tahhan <maryam.tahhan@intel.com>
2016-11-22Enable collectd in ubuntu 16.04Guo Ruijing4-60/+19
Change-Id: I67d8d36dab9cdd51276dc2c3e8b514b426005cad Signed-off-by: Guo Ruijing <ruijing.guo@intel.com>
2016-10-09Rebase to fuel 10.0Guo Ruijing4-6/+6
Change-Id: I531d697ef7aa2c533d9e86dfed86fc73971e6a66 Signed-off-by: Guo Ruijing <ruijing.guo@intel.com>
2016-10-03Enabled collectd build & installationTaras Chornyi5-22/+81
Change-Id: Ic80542f6b181e0972157c0a3b2fea1faf434f44b Signed-off-by: Taras Chornyi <tarasx.chornyi@intel.com>
2016-09-28src: build collectd from main repoTaras Chornyi2-4/+4
Change-Id: I6041b6c1eb7f37ce3e2f17f1a42cb2cba79e9672 Signed-off-by: Taras Chornyi <tarasx.chornyi@intel.com>
2016-09-07docs: add a configguideMaryam Tahhan3-0/+42
JIRA: DOCS-137 Change-Id: I0b5f1d767bb866dae4e406b8dbbb9f42b27111b0 Signed-off-by: Maryam Tahhan <maryam.tahhan@intel.com>